linux-2.6 (2.6.32-27) unstable; urgency=high

  
  * The "We'll Always Have Paris" release

  [ Ben Hutchings ]
  * rndis_host: Restrict fix for #576929 to specific devices
    (Closes: #589403, #600660)
  * Add stable 2.6.32.25:
    - rme9652: prevent reading uninitialized stack memory
      (CVE-2010-4080, CVE-2010-4081)
    - ocfs2: Don't walk off the end of fast symlinks
    - ip: fix truesize mismatch in ip fragmentation
    - net: clear heap allocations for privileged ethtool actions
    - execve: setup_arg_pages: diagnose excessive argument size
    - execve: improve interactivity with large arguments
    - execve: make responsive to SIGKILL with large arguments
    - rose: Fix signedness issues wrt. digi count. (CVE-2010-3310)
    - ALSA: prevent heap corruption in snd_ctl_new() (CVE-2010-3442)
    - setup_arg_pages: diagnose excessive argument size (CVE-2010-3858)
  * btrfs: add a "df" ioctl for btrfs (Closes: #600190)
  * Update debconf template translations:
    - Add Catalan (Jordi Mallach) (Closes: #601146)
    - Add Brazilian Portugese (Flamarion Jorge) (Closes: #601102)
    - Update Vietnamese (Clytie Siddall) (Closes: #601534)
  * phonet: device notifier only runs on initial namespace
    (Really closes: #597904)
  * net/socket: Limit sendto()/recvfrom() length (CVE-2010-1187)

  [ Ian Campbell ]
  * xen: import additional fixes for disabling netfront smartpoll mode
    (Closes: #600992).

  [ dann frazier ]
  * e1000e: Reset 82577/82578 PHY before first PHY register read
    (Closes: #601017)

  [ Martin Michlmayr ]
  * Kirkwood: reset PCIe unit on boot
  * Kirkwood: restrict the scope of the PCIe reset workaround

  [ maximilian attems ]
  * Update abi files, readd Xen as ABI stable.
  * 2.6.33.stable-queue: drm/radeon: fix PCI ID 5657 to be an RV410.
  * Add drm changes from 2.6.32.24+drm33.11:
    - i915: return -EFAULT if copy_to_user fails.
    - drm/i915: Prevent double dpms on
    - drm: Only decouple the old_fb from the crtc is we call mode_set*
    - drm/i915: Unset cursor if out-of-bounds upon mode change (v4)
    - drm/i915,agp/intel: Add second set of PCI-IDs for B43
  * net: Limit socket I/O iovec total length to INT_MAX. (CVE-2010-1187)
  * numa: fix slab_node(MPOL_BIND).

 -- maximilian attems <email address hidden>  Sat, 30 Oct 2010 12:24:37 +0200
